GL (Globe Life Inc. Common Stock): Analyzing Recent Moves & What Might Come Next

Stock Symbol: GL Generate Date: 2025-04-22 21:52:19

Alright, let's break down what's been happening with Globe Life (GL) and what the tea leaves, or rather, the data, might be suggesting. We'll look at the recent news, how the stock price has been acting, and what some automated predictions are saying.

Recent News Buzz: What's the Vibe?

Looking at the headlines from the past few weeks, the feeling around Globe Life seems a bit mixed, but with some important events on the horizon.

The company announced its annual shareholder meeting and, more importantly for investors, the date for its First Quarter 2025 earnings release and conference call (April 30th). Earnings reports are always a big deal; they give us a look under the hood at how the company is actually performing financially. This upcoming report is definitely something to watch closely.

We also saw a bunch of analyst updates around April 10th and earlier in the month. Wells Fargo and JP Morgan kept their "Overweight" ratings (which generally means they think the stock will do better than the average stock), with JP Morgan even raising its price target slightly. Piper Sandler also maintained "Overweight" and raised its target. That sounds pretty positive, right? But then Morgan Stanley maintained "Equal-Weight" (meaning they think it will perform about average) and lowered its price target. Wells Fargo also slightly lowered its target.

So, the analyst picture isn't perfectly aligned. Most still lean positive ("Overweight"), but some are trimming their price expectations a bit. This tells us there's not a complete consensus on where the stock is headed in the short term.

There was also a general news item about bank stocks rebounding. While GL is in the financial sector (Insurance - Life), this news is more about banks specifically and less directly impacts Globe Life's core business, though broader sector sentiment can sometimes spill over.

Putting it simply, the news flow highlights a key upcoming event (earnings) and shows analysts have differing views, though many still see potential upside.

Price Action: What's the Stock Been Doing?

Now, let's check the stock chart over the last month or so. Globe Life's price had a pretty good run through February and March, climbing steadily and hitting highs around $131-$133 in late March/early April.

Then, things took a sharp turn. In early April, specifically around the 3rd to the 7th, the stock saw a significant drop, falling from over $130 down towards the $110-$115 range. That was a pretty rough patch.

Since that sharp decline, the price has bounced around a bit, seeming to find some footing and stabilizing somewhat in the $117 to $123 area over the past couple of weeks. The last recorded price (April 22nd) was $121.68.

So, the recent trend isn't a smooth ride up anymore. It's more like a peak, a quick fall, and now a period of trying to find its balance.

Company Context

Just a quick reminder about Globe Life itself: it's an insurance company focusing on life and supplemental health products, mainly for middle-income families. It's part of the broader Financial Services sector. Their business performance, which we'll get an update on soon with the earnings report, is key to the stock's long-term health. Also, the company's P/E ratio (around 8.98) is noted as being moderately below the industry average (around 15.2), which some investors see as potentially undervalued, though revenue growth has been noted as lower than expected.
